Induction Hot Stove cooking in the Toyota Prius

Yes, the Air Fryer is fantastic but it does not cook liquids… like eggs or pasta in sauce and that was the thing missing from my air fryer.

Enter the Induction Stove and Cast Iron skillet into my life for cooking with the Toyota Prius.

Using a kilowatt meter, on the highest setting, sear the induction stovetops out around 1600 watts. Do I ever see myself searing anything? Nope!

These days I barely touch the 375 temp setting on the induction stove, which lets me know I am below the max wattage used on the device.

One thing to point out, a pure sine inverter must be used to power this device, or it will not turn on.
